Transaction 257723cf39cc7824800064cbcecfd982534a9a957290bc5ea548172c73b08ea6

1 Input
2 Outputs
  • 257723cf39cc7824800064cbcecfd982534a9a957290bc5ea548172c73b08ea6:0
  • value  3247110
    address  19HzAJj3seoKRnMeyqMH1fA6wAQijWbMP
  • 257723cf39cc7824800064cbcecfd982534a9a957290bc5ea548172c73b08ea6:1
  • value  92903984
    address  1FNTLLirZf4cDu9PtKzEiEEc7b1cZJUeEQ